Method
Secret Sauce
- 1
In a small bowl, combine mayonnaise, ketchup, dill pickle relish, yellow mustard, Worcestershire sauce, and smoked paprika. Stir until smooth. Taste and adjust: more relish for tang, more ketchup for sweetness. Refrigerate until assembly.

Fries (side)
- 3
If using frozen fries: bake or fry according to package instructions using 2 tbs oil (for oven: toss fries with oil, spread on a sheet, bake 425°F/220°C 18–25 minutes, turning once). If fresh fries: par-cook in oil at 325°F/160°C until tender, then fry at 375°F/190°C until golden. Season with 1/4 tsp kosher salt and keep hot.
Burger Patties & Cooking
- 4
Divide the 0.5 lb ground beef into two equal 1/4-lb (4 oz) portions. Gently form each portion into a loose patty about 3.5–4 inches in diameter and about 3/4-inch thick, without overworking the meat. Make a slight dimple in the center of each patty with your thumb to reduce bulging.
- 5
Season both sides of each patty with 1/4 tsp kosher salt and a light pinch of black pepper (totaling amounts listed in ingredients).

Flip patties and immediately top each with an American cheese slice. Cook another 3 minutes for medium doneness (internal temp ~155°F/68°C). If you prefer well-done cook 4–5 minutes after flipping. Remove patties to a plate and tent loosely with foil.
Buns & Assembly
- 8
- 9
On the bottom bun, spread about 1 tablespoon of secret sauce. Place a lettuce leaf, then a tomato slice on top of the sauce.
- 10
Stack the first cheeseburger patty directly on the tomato. Add the second cheeseburger patty on top of the first (double-stacked). Spoon a generous portion (about 1–2 tablespoons) of caramelized onions over the top patty.
- 11
- 12
Spread a thin layer (about 1 tsp) of secret sauce on the top bun, then crown the burger. Serve immediately with fries on the side.
